I'm having serious book hangover after finishing the Book of the Fallen and this book scratched that itch quite well. It zoomed in on an event that's pretty central to MBotF but (like many things in that series) was never explicitly shown. I was a bit worried after reading other reviews that ICE's books aren't as good as SE's - I understand that the writing itself isn't as narratively rich as Erikson's, but after 10 hefty books in the Malazan universe, a (relatively) short, straightforward novel exploring the same fictional place and history was very welcome.
